Key Management Service is a legitimate technology created by Microsoft for corporate networks. In an enterprise environment, individual computers do not connect to Microsoft servers to activate. Instead, they connect to a local, centralized KMS server managed by the company's IT department. This server validates licenses in bulk, usually requiring devices to re-verify every 180 days.
